2014-15 Women's Basketball

11 Kirsten Ferrari

  • Height 5-5
  • Highschool Saint Mary's
  • Hometown Lynn, Mass.

Biography

2014-15 [SENIOR] - Started in all 28 games on the schedule... averaged 31.8 minutes per game, 9.0 points, 3.9 rebounsd, 3.5 assists, a 1.4 assist-to-turnover ration and 1.3 steals... shot .438-percent from the floor, .398-percent from long distance and .647-percent at the free throw line... registered ten or more points in 12 games including a career-high 22 points (8-for-14 FG, 6-for-10 3PT)... dished out five or more assists in seven contests... had a career-high eight assists versus Wellesley College on January 15... hauled in five or more rebounds in eight games including a career-high nine rebounds against Emerson College in the first round of the NEWMAC Tournament on February 25... nearly recorded a triple-double in the contest with 15 points, nine rebounds and six assists... ranked first on the team in steals with 37 total... made at least one 3-pointer in seven-straight games to begin the year... finished her career with 468 points, 229 rebounds, 196 assists, 81 steals, a .378 field goal percentage, a .336 three-point field goal percentage and a .644 free throw shooting percentage. 2013-14 [JUNIOR] - Appeared in all 28 games (27 starts)... averaged 29.9 minutes per game, 6.5 points, a .342 field goal percentage, a .688 free throw percentage, 3.1 rebounds, 2.9 assists, a 1.2 assist-to-turnover ratio and 1.4 steals... scored ten or more points in eight games... had a season-high 13 points versus Clark University on December 7... dished out four or more assists in ten games including a season-high eight assists versus Framingham State University in the Eastern College Athletic Conference (ECAC) Tournament on March 5. 2012-13 [SOPHOMORE] - Played in 23 out of 25 games... averaged 9.5 minutes per game, 1.4 points per game, 1.4 rebounds per game, 0.7 assists per game, 0.2 steals per game and a 0.6 assist-to-turnover ratio... shot 26.1-percent from the field, 30.0-percent from three-point range and 42.9-percet at the free throw line... scored her first-career collegiate point at the free throw line at the 5:00 mark of the second half against Smith College on December 1... recorded eight points, her season-high, in back-to-back games against the Apprentice School (Dec. 30) and Mount Holyoke (Jan. 5)... dished out her first-career assist in the Lyons season opener against Roger Williams on November 15... had a season-high seven rebounds versus Lesley University on November 17... tallied five or more rebounds in three games on the season... hit her first-career three-pointer against the Apprentice School. CAREER HONORS: Women's Basketball, Heller's Angels win NCAA Division III spotlight poll (Jan. 3, 2013, October 31, 2013).

BEFORE WHEATON: Attended St. Mary's High School... two-sport athlete competing in basketball and soccer... played basketball for four seasons and soccer for two... varsity member of both sports for two years... captain in both sports... won the CCL and state championships in basketball in 2011... named team Most Valuable Player (MVP) and a Lynn Item All-Star in basketball as a senior... earned Rookie of the Year honors in 2009... Boverini Tournament MVP in 2011... named the basketball team's "Unsung Hero" in 2010... two-year Lynn Item All-Star recipient in soccer... earned defensive MVP honors in 2010... named the "Unsung Hero" for the soccer team in 2009 and the 12th Player of the Year award in 2008... earned several academic scholarships including the Molloy Scholarship, Calder Scholarship, Friendly Knights of St. Patrick Scholarship and the Lynn Housing Scholarship... member of the honor roll.

PERSONAL: Daughter of Lisa and Timothy... has three siblings, Amy, Katy and Tim... double majoring in psychology and education... member of the community service council and education club... works at the Pinecroft Elementary School also works with Best Bud's.
